<h3 /><h3>Pathos</h3>
It is a rhetorical resource used in texts whose main objective is to cause the reader's emotion, through a persuasive way using empathy, anger and sympathy for a certain theme.
Therefore, through the use of the Pathos technique, the author is able to establish an emotional appeal with his audience, generating reflection or agreement with his textual argument.
